Name: Orangespotted Grouper Local name: Hamour Scientific name: Epinephelus coioides Classification: Class: ray-finned fishes; Order: perch-likes; Family: groupers (Serranidae) Synonym: Epinephelus malabaricus, Epinephelus suillus, Epinephelus tauvina Size: It attains more than 1 m and possibly close to 2 m in length and is the largest grouper in the Arabian Gulf. The orange-spotted grouper (Epinephelus coioides), also known as the brown-spotted rockcod, estuary cod, estuary rockcod, goldspotted rockcod, greasy cod, North-west groper, orange spotted cod or blue-and-yellow grouper, is a species of marine ray-finned fish, a grouper from the subfamily Epinephelinae which is part of the family Serranidae, which also includes the anthias and sea basses.
